丟失或損壞軟件著作權源代碼所采取的措施有哪些

軟件著作權(簡稱軟著)是計算機軟件作品的財產權利和精神權利的總稱,對于軟件開發(fā)者而言,源代碼不僅是其智慧結晶,更是其商業(yè)利益的核心所在。但源代碼的丟失或損壞,無論出于何種原因,都對軟件開發(fā)者造成難以估量的損失。面對這一困境,軟件開發(fā)者需要冷靜應對,采取一系列有效的措施來盡量減少損失。
1.軟件開發(fā)者應立即停止使用存儲介質,防止新數(shù)據(jù)覆蓋丟失的代碼。這是因為當文件在電腦上被刪除或損壞后,操作系統(tǒng)將該文件的存儲區(qū)域標記為可用于寫入新數(shù)據(jù)的空間。在這個階段,只要沒有新數(shù)據(jù)寫入,這些“丟失”的文件還有可能完整地被恢復。因此,停止所有寫入操作,包括軟件安裝、下載文件、保存文檔等,是至關重要的一步。
2.軟件開發(fā)者應嘗試從備份中恢復源代碼。如果軟件開發(fā)者有定期備份源代碼的習慣,并且備份文件完整且可用,那么恢復工作將變得相對簡單。只需將備份文件恢復到原來的位置或新的工作環(huán)境中,即可繼續(xù)開發(fā)工作。
3.如果備份不可用,或者源代碼是以編譯后的形式存在的,軟件開發(fā)者需要考慮使用數(shù)據(jù)恢復工具或聯(lián)系專業(yè)恢復師。市面上有多種數(shù)據(jù)恢復軟件,如Recuva、EaseUS Data Recovery Wizard和Disk Drill等,這些軟件通常具有強大的文件恢復功能,能夠對硬盤進行深入掃描,找到并恢復已經刪除或損壞的文件。在使用這些工具時,應選擇深度掃描模式,以增加找回文件的幾率。
4.如果自行嘗試恢復沒有成功,軟件開發(fā)者可以考慮尋求專業(yè)的數(shù)據(jù)恢復服務。專業(yè)的數(shù)據(jù)恢復機構擁有更專業(yè)的技術設備,如無塵室和高級掃描技術,這些設備和技術能夠在一定程度上提升數(shù)據(jù)恢復的可能性。盡管專業(yè)恢復服務費用相對較高,且不能保證一定成功,但在源代碼價值較高的情況下,這仍然是值得考慮的選擇。







